The Success Story
BurfatMuhalla is one of the settlement located in Yousuf Goth of UC-7, Gadap Town in Karachi City. It’s population is estimated to 4,500 people. The living style of residents of the settlement was same like other urban slums around the Karachi City. HANDS started working in Yousuf Goth for provision of safe drinking water through sustainable resources with support of WaterAid. Not only for achievement of the object but also to ensure sustainable development, the Water supply schemes are provided with community participation. HANDS was forming Muhalla WASH Committees in each settlement of Yousuf Goth for this purpose. Same was formed in BurfatMuhalla.
BurfatMuhalla Committee Chosen Muhammad Ali Burfat as their chairman to lead the committee. During the norming phase although community faced some major challenges like;
- Bring all community at one platform and build level of understanding on basis issues of community.
- Encourage individuals as well as the community to embark on a process of change.
- Mobilize for the Contribution of community in Water Schemes.
- Complete water schemes work with the help of community and ensure billing.
With some efforts the community resolved the issues and water supply scheme was provided by HANDS and each household of the area got the tape water in their home.
Apart from project targeted activities community made extra efforts to make some more betterment for their vicinity. They brought the whole community at one platform and mobilized them to identify their own needs and to respond to address these needs through physical or financial inputs.
Following are some the achievement of their struggles;
- Solution of sewerage issues.
- Cleaning of Streets.
- Plantation in streets.
- White wash on the external wall in whole area.
- Garbage collection from each HH on daily basis against minimal charges.
- Continuousefforts the keep safety from garbage and sewerage.
- Community resolves their electricity problems almost 60% and for remaining 40% community tries to rent out PMT on monthly basis.
- Promotion of Health and Education.
Now they are doing efforts to make their streets concrete. Their struggle for Change makes their settlement different from others and sat example for others to follow. Other committees, who visited them, are seeking their advices now for change.
